Today in the dev stream the topic of jumps and the overall mobility aspect of the four races was brought up. Interestingly, the devs have had an entire meeting at one point about the question: Do Space Marines jump? The answer seems to be "they don't" and honestly I can't find it in me to disagree. Another point that was brought up was that someone right here on this forum had suggested that units with jump packs should be able to latch onto walls or buildings in mid-jump, then point themselves into a new direction and rocket off towards there. The devs have tried it and found it immensely cool, so that will most likely be implemented. On an overall perspective one question needs to be asked: how does a certain race move? My favourite of course are the Orkz, so I'll go and say it here: their movement style should if possible include smashing things. I don't believe an Ork would jump over an obstacle if he could instead smash it or step on it so hard that it breaks. Alternatively, he wouldn't do some combat roll over it or swing his legs over it, the Ork would just pull up a leg, plant it on the edge and take the obstacle like one giant stair.
